FBI agent who oversaw the Gretchen Whitmer kidnapping case now in charge of office overseeing January 6 investigation

Last week, Rep. Dan Bishop posted a Twitter thread about the many questions he had for the FBI about the plot to kidnap Gov. Gretchen Whitmer. “Every step of the way, the Whitmer plot was directed and encouraged by government agents,” Bishop tweeted. “It required approval at the highest levels of the DOJ. What we still don’t know — Who approved this op? Who oversaw it?”

Advertisement

As Twitchy reported earlier, Sen. Ted Cruz gave FBI Director Christopher Wray a hard time Thursday at a hearing, asking him to explain why the Justice Department thinks Gadsden and Betsy Ross flags are “indicative of militia violent extremism.”

Cruz also asked Wray about the Whitmer kidnapping plot and learned that the FBI special agent who oversaw the office overseeing the Whitmer kidnapping plot is not overseeing the Washington, D.C. office that is overseeing the January 6 investigation.
